For Landlords’ Alpharetta Rental Homes: are Pets a No-No?

Alpharetta, GA rental homes can provide their owners with an investment that’s competitive on many fronts. It can provide cash, positive equity growth, tax advantages—and even a variation on the “pride of ownership” that live-in homeowners feel. But at least in one area, it also brings a brow-wrinkling decision that those who live in the homes they own don’t have to think twice about.
We’re talking about pets. Fido and Kitty—yes or no?
For a huge proportion of American families, it’s a no-brainer. Despite potential less desirable side effects, that new puppy or kitten will be welcomed without hesitation into parlors from Alpharetta to Anchorage. Any damage that might result is just part of the wear-and-tear any household expects. The American Pet Association used to point to the 39% of households that own a dog or two—and to the 33% who own at least one cat. That might be greater today, now that 94 million cats and 89 million dogs populate U.S. homes.
What this results in for Alpharetta, GA landlords is a tough choice about whether to allow renters to have pets. It might seem to make sense to simply rule them out—thus avoiding the clawing, scratching, digging, chewing on floors, walls, and fixtures, etc. Who needs those mental images to keep you up at night?
But if you decide on a no-pets policy, you eliminate approximately 40% of your potential rental candidates. They’re spending $70 billion (!) a year to take care of their pets—which is why it’s sometimes argued that some of the personality types drawn to fostering animals are also highly desirable as tenants. In fact, the Petfinder website does say that pet-friendly rental units have a 4% lower vacancy rate.
The decision may be somewhat ameliorated by the fact that most pet owners readily accept pet deposits, various pet stipulations, and even a rent surcharge. For landlords who partner with professional managers, the best Alpharetta, GA professional property management firms can be counted on to enforce established guidelines that protect their clients’ properties while providing the revenue benefits.

Real Estate Investing in Forsyth County Now Easier than Ever

4440 Wildener Way - Townhome for sale James CreekHas technology made investing in Forsyth County GA real estate easier? Entrepreneur Magazine has supplied an answer to warm the heart of any Forsyth County GA Realtor® (like yours truly). They say investing in real estate isn’t just easier—it’s grown significantly easier. The reason is the medium we’re communicating through right now.

“7 Reasons NOW Is a Great Time to Invest in Real Estate” was the title of the essay. The screaming “NOW” was the initial attention-getter, although the single one of the 7 Reasons that had me nodding my head didn’t deal with interest rates or bankers’ current awakening from their previous lending lethargy. It wasn’t any of the points dealing with prices, the job market, or any of the other financial reasons you’d expect from a magazine called Entrepreneur.

The reason that got my attention was one that is truly applicable for potential Forsyth County GA investors who are mulling over the plusses and minuses of taking on their first Forsyth County GA rental property. If you’re one of those, you are necessarily a successful person. It’s 99% certain that you are also a busy person. Becoming a landlord certainly makes sound investment sense…but does it makes scheduling sense, given your typically busy day?

Entrepreneur’s one-word reason that real estate investing has gotten easier is “technology.” Nearly every one of the associated tasks that were time- and labor-consuming back in the “olden days” (translation: a couple of years ago) have become much simpler. Not surprising is that locating and funding candidate properties is easier because of the web: you’ve found me here, so you know that one already.

The thought-provoking reasons were listed as bullet points. Each formerly time-consuming task you’d associate with real estate investing can now be handled by services that are, in 2017, a mouse click away. Services like Craigslist and online Forsyth County GA newspaper classifieds automation make advertising a breeze. Collections and tenant screening, likewise. In fact, just about every task can be made easier, whether via professional services or—for do-it-yourselfers—sophisticated software programs:

  • Advertising
  • Tenant screening
  • cleaning services
  • handymen
  • rent collection
  • tenant management (those midnight calls, especially!)
